Eye Cue Mental Health is a private-practice mental health clinic in Cerritos, CA, serving Los Angeles County and Orange County. The clinic accepts Medi-Cal, Aetna, Blue Shield, Carelon, Cigna, Health Net, Kaiser (out-of-network), Magellan, MHN, Open Path, Optum, and TRICARE. Services include individual psychotherapy, couples counseling, family therapy, EMDR for trauma, and preliminary narrative assessments for ADHD and autism. Clients can choose in-person sessions at the Cerritos office or telehealth sessions from anywhere in California with select insurance plans. Many clinicians are bilingual, with care available in Spanish, Farsi, Tagalog, Hindi, Urdu, and Punjabi. Treatment length is set by medical necessity, not by algorithm or quota.

Does Eye Cue Mental Health offer EMDR therapy through Medi-Cal? Yes. EMDR is a specialized trauma treatment that most providers offer only on a cash-pay basis at $250 to $300 per hour. Eye Cue Mental Health is one of the very few clinics where Medi-Cal clients can access certified EMDR therapy. EMDR sessions are provided by Angela Raleigh, a certified EMDR clinician.
